Summary:

The 16248 zip code is home to a single high school, Union High School, which serves students in grades 9-12 within the Union School District. While the school has a relatively high per-student spending of $22,080, its academic performance, as measured by standardized test scores, is generally below the state average across most subject areas and grade levels.

Union High School has a 4-year graduation rate of 87.9% and a low dropout rate of 1.4%, suggesting the school is generally successful in keeping students engaged and on track to graduation. However, the school serves a predominantly economically disadvantaged student population, with over 100% of students qualifying for free or reduced-price lunch. This socioeconomic factor may be a significant contributor to the school's academic challenges and may require additional resources and support to address.

While the data provides a mixed picture of Union High School's performance, the school's relatively high per-student spending and its success in maintaining strong graduation and low dropout rates indicate a focus on providing adequate resources and support for students. Continued monitoring and targeted interventions may be necessary to address the school's academic performance and ensure all students have the opportunity to succeed.
